- --- 1. Critical XSS in Download module ---  
When we go to this url :  
  
http://[HOST]/[DIR]/modules.php?op=modload&name=Downloads&file=index&req=AddDownload  
  
or  
  
We can add XSS by passing unexpected data to the 'Program name' or 'File link' or 'Author s name' or 'Author s e-mail address' or 'File size' or 'Version' or 'Home page' variable.  
  
For exemple:  
  
"><script>alert('cXIb8O3');</script>  
  
  
Why this XSS is critical ?  
Because when admin login in and try to view new downloads, then our XSS will run on his machine.  
Evil attacker can create dangerous XSS to steal data (admin cookie with session) or change the site.  
  
- --- 2. How to fix ---  
  
Download the new version of the script or update.
